A BESS collects energy from renewable energy sources, such as wind and or solar panels or from the electricity network and stores the energy using battery storage technology. The batteries discharge to release energy when necessary, such as during peak demands, power outages, or grid balancing.

When designing and selecting a BESS the project engineer will deal with a battery specialist who will try to select the correct battery package for the application. This will involve creating a usage profile for the system, with an assumed program of charge and discharge cycles.
BESS can be paired with other renewable and non-renewable technologies to form a hybrid power solution. For example, these hybrid systems can enhance the performance of new and existing gas engine installations.
